Home / Glossary / Ventana de Contexto

Definition

Ventana de Contexto

Una ventana de contexto es el número máximo de tokens (palabras, caracteres de código y símbolos) que un modelo de IA puede procesar en una sola interacción. Define el límite superior de cuánta información—incluyendo tu prompt, código y la respuesta del modelo—la IA puede mantener en memoria a la vez.

Por qué importan las ventanas de contexto para la programación

Cuando usas IA para programar, la ventana de contexto determina cuánto de tu código base puede "ver" el modelo a la vez. Una ventana de contexto pequeña significa que la IA solo puede procesar unos pocos archivos a la vez, llevando a sugerencias que pierden dependencias o rompen integraciones. Ventanas de contexto más grandes permiten que la IA entienda tu proyecto de manera holística—leyendo arquitectura, pruebas y módulos relacionados antes de hacer cambios.

Tamaños de ventana de contexto en 2026

  • +Claude (Anthropic): 200K tokens—suficiente para la mayoría de los códigos base completos
  • +GPT-4o (OpenAI): 128K tokens
  • +Gemini 2.5 (Google): 1M tokens
  • +Archivo de código típico: 500-2,000 tokens por archivo

El conteo de tokens no es lo mismo que el conteo de caracteres. En código, un solo token es aproximadamente 3-4 caracteres. Una ventana de contexto de 200K tokens puede contener aproximadamente 150,000 líneas de código—suficiente para la mayoría de proyectos. Sin embargo, usar la ventana de contexto completa aumenta el costo y la latencia, por lo que las herramientas de IA usan estrategias como lectura selectiva de archivos para mantenerse eficientes.

Claude Code gestiona el contexto automáticamente. Lee archivos bajo demanda en lugar de cargar todo tu código base de una vez, manteniendo el uso de tokens eficiente mientras mantiene conciencia a nivel de proyecto a través de acceso estratégico a archivos.

¿Qué pasa cuando excedes la ventana de contexto?+
Cuando la entrada total excede la ventana de contexto, las partes más antiguas de la conversación se truncan o resumen. En herramientas de programación, esto puede causar que la IA olvide instrucciones anteriores o pierda el rastro de archivos que leyó previamente. Gestionar el contexto efectivamente es crítico para sesiones de programación largas.
¿Cómo se relacionan los tokens con el código?+
Un token es aproximadamente 3-4 caracteres en código. Un archivo JavaScript de 100 líneas típicamente usa 500-1,500 tokens dependiendo de la complejidad. Los comentarios, espacios en blanco y nombres de variables todos consumen tokens.
¿Una ventana de contexto más grande siempre significa mejores resultados?+
No necesariamente. Aunque ventanas más grandes permiten más información, los modelos pueden tener problemas con efectos de "perdido en el medio" donde la información en el centro de un contexto largo recibe menos atención. La calidad del contexto importa más que la cantidad.

Related terms

Programación AgénticaClaude CodeIngeniería de Prompts para Código

Master Claude Code in days, not months

37 hands-on lessons from beginner to CI/CD automation. Module 1 is free.

START FREE →
← ALL TERMS